The cheapest way to get from Valbonne to Aix-en-Provence is to rideshare which costs €8 - €12 and takes 1h 56m.
The fastest way to get from Valbonne to Aix-en-Provence is to drive which takes 1h 33m and costs €23 - €35.
No, there is no direct bus from Valbonne to Aix-en-Provence. However, there are services departing from Hôtel de Ville and arriving at Gare Routière via Gare SNCF de Cannes and Avenue de Lattre de Tassigny.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 36m.
No, there is no direct train from Valbonne to Aix-en-Provence. However, there are services departing from Cannes and arriving at Aix En Provence via Marseille St Charles.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 55m.
The distance between Valbonne and Aix-en-Provence is 247 km. The road distance is 153.5 km.
The best way to get from Valbonne to Aix-en-Provence without a car is to train via Marseille-Saint-Charles which takes 3h 55m and costs €50 - €130.
It takes approximately 3h 55m to get from Valbonne to Aix-en-Provence, including transfers.
